Dublin rape trial collapses

The trial of a Dublin man charged with the rape of a homeless teenager nearly two years ago has collapsed at the Central Criminal Court.

The man, who cannot be named for legal reasons, had pleaded not guilty to raping the then 19-year-old woman at a Dublin address on October 13, 2008.
